Output bfa66181dab48e8ec2926e77a1f4f13895a8a8652b06f29f39ac4ee10c9bebbf:0

value
150000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 62d837ffd770dd68554c94e6b99aa9ebb5aeadc869b57c6b3b5bae12a5d3cdcd
address
tb1pvtvr0l7hwrwks42vjnntnx4faw66atwgdx6hc6emtwhp9fwnehxskhu6yr
transaction
bfa66181dab48e8ec2926e77a1f4f13895a8a8652b06f29f39ac4ee10c9bebbf
confirmations
77987
spent
true